decision making is part of our daily life


 

The most interesting thing about life is our freedom to making decisions, we get to choose when to act and when not to. These decisions we make can affect us greatly; both positively and negatively. The decision making starts from as soon as we wake – from deciding to take a bath, deciding to eat, deciding what to wear and so on. Every decision matters, even small decisions can change our lives; every action we take is a decision not to take another. Every single decision we made in the past, helped shape our lives up till this very day.

There is always a chain of events associated with everything that we do; this chain of events will greatly determine our decisions. The bigger the decision, the more life changing the chain of events will be. Take for instance, the decision to get married or who you get married to – after this decision has been made, there is no going back. Other decision may seem small or insignificant, but in the long run may be the decision that determines the outcome of our lives.

Decision making is a huge part of humanity; it can either propel you forward and into success or drag you backwards and maybe destroy your personal values. Each decision we make, either good or bad, are part of the maturity process. The worst thing a person can do is not to make decisions, because the regret of not having to have decided will torment you. Constantly making decisions will boost our mental development and sense of judgment, making us more independent on ourselves and self-reliance. The obvious difference between a child and an adult is the ability of an adult to be more diverse and clinical in making decisions. A child makes decisions based on wants, but a good decision should be based on necessity.

There are so many factors that affects decision making; such as emotions, peer pressure, finance and so on. These factors may alter our decisions, making us do things we normally wouldn’t do. For instance, a good kid who under normal circumstances wouldn’t steal, very honest to the cord that the said kid won’t even fathom the thought of stealing, but due to pressure from friends and peer groups, indulges in the act. What can be said of the child’s decision to steal? What prompted the thought which lead to the action of stealing? Whatever the reasons may be, the known fact is, that child’s decision has been clouded – make no mistake, adult also fall under this table.

The decision we make shapes us and reflects in our personality, it builds us into who we are and guides us to who we want to become. Making carelessly wrong decisions doesn’t necessarily mean you’re bad, but making selfish, self-centered decisions, speaks low of your personality. Decisions are made to favor everyone involved, and not to single out anyone. Being wise is a decision and being foolish is also a decision, it’s your responsibility to decide which you want to become.
